(a) There is hereby created in the department of environment and conservation a division to be known as the “division of educational service.”
(b) The head of the division shall be a director appointed by the commissioner of environment and conservation.
(c) It is the duty of the division to promote education in regard to all conservation matters and to assist the various departments, divisions, and agencies with educational programs concerning conservation as may be deemed appropriate.
(d) The director shall perform such other duties and functions as may be directed by the commissioner.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- Tennessee Code Title 11. Natural Areas and Recreation § 11-1-110 - last updated January 02, 2024 | https://codes.findlaw.com/tn/title-11-natural-areas-and-recreation/tn-code-sect-11-1-110/
